BMW 3 Series for sale in South Africa
1 to 50 of 377 cars
2022 BMW 3 SERIES (G20) M3 COMPETITION AWD (G80)
Price:
R 1,899,900.00
Mileage:
3,080 km
Transmission:
Automatic
Dealer:
Avura Executive Auto
Location:
5 Gareth Roberts Ave, Waterfall Mall, Rustenburg, North West
View
2022 BMW 3 Series M3 COMPETITION AWD (G80)
Price:
R 1,849,995.00
Mileage:
22,000 km
Transmission:
Automatic
Dealer:
Vogue Auto Motors
Location:
Alon Rd & Rivonia Rd, Morningside, Sandton, Gauteng
View
2022 BMW 3 SERIES SEDAN M3 COMPETITION AWD STEPTRONIC
Price:
R 1,849,900.00
Mileage:
13,000 km
Transmission:
Automatic
Dealer:
Koos & Mike Used Cars
Location:
Corner of Frikkie Meyer Boulevard and Faraday Boulevard, Vanderbijlpark, Gauteng
View
2024 BMW 3 Series M340i xDrive
Price:
R 1,259,900.00
Mileage:
16,900 km
Transmission:
Automatic
Dealer:
BMW Bedfordview
Location:
8 Kings Road, Bedfordview, Germiston, Gauteng
View
2023 BMW 3 Series M340I XDrive M Sport Pro A/T (G20)
Price:
R 1,220,000.00
Mileage:
27,000 km
Transmission:
Automatic
Dealer:
BMW Sandton
Location:
126 Rivonia Road, Cnr Daisy Laico Isle, Sandton, Gauteng
View
2023 BMW 3 SERIES M340I XDRIVE M SPORT PRO A/T (G20)
Price:
R 1,219,900.00
Mileage:
14,000 km
Transmission:
Automatic
Dealer:
BMW Century City
Location:
1 Century Way, Century City, Cape Town, Western Cape
View
2022 BMW 3 Series M340i xDrive
Price:
R 999,900.00
Mileage:
23,000 km
Transmission:
Automatic
Dealer:
Signature Cars
Location:
Hendrik Potgieter Road &, Zandvliet Rd, Little Falls, Roodepoort, Gauteng
View
2022 BMW 3 Series M340i xDrive
Price:
R 959,000.00
Mileage:
28,000 km
Transmission:
Automatic
Dealer:
BMW Sandton
Location:
126 Rivonia Road, Cnr Daisy Laico Isle, Sandton, Gauteng
View
2022 BMW 3 SERIES M340I XDRIVE
Price:
R 929,900.00
Mileage:
29,000 km
Transmission:
Automatic
Dealer:
BMW Constantia
Location:
215 Main Road, Claremont, Cape Town, Western Cape
View
2024 BMW 3 Series 320d M Sport
Price:
R 907,679.00
Mileage:
20,500 km
Transmission:
Automatic
Dealer:
BMW Klerksdorp
Location:
60 Margaretha Prinsloo Street, Klerksdorp, North West
View
2024 BMW 3 SERIES 320D M SPORT
Price:
R 899,900.00
Mileage:
6,700 km
Transmission:
Automatic
Dealer:
BMW Century City
Location:
1 Century Way, Century City, Cape Town, Western Cape
View
2023 BMW 3 Series 330i M Sport
Price:
R 899,000.00
Mileage:
26,760 km
Transmission:
Automatic
Dealer:
BMW West Rand
Location:
Cnr Hendrik Potgieter & Falls Road, Roodepoort, Gauteng
View
2023 BMW 3 Series 330i M Sport
Price:
R 888,999.00
Mileage:
7,048 km
Transmission:
Automatic
Dealer:
BMW Fourways
Location:
Cnr Witkoppen & Cedar Road, Fourways, Gauteng
View
2023 BMW 3 Series 320d M Sport
Price:
R 879,000.00
Mileage:
22,000 km
Transmission:
Automatic
Dealer:
BMW Fountains Circle
Location:
84 Harmony Street, Muckleneuk, Pretoria, Gauteng
View
2023 BMW 3 Series 330i M Sport
Price:
R 869,000.00
Mileage:
20,050 km
Transmission:
Automatic
Dealer:
BMW Fourways
Location:
Cnr Witkoppen & Cedar Road, Fourways, Gauteng
View
2024 BMW 3 Series 320I M SPORT A/T (G20)
Price:
R 839,899.00
Mileage:
4,200 km
Transmission:
Automatic
Dealer:
BMW Nelson Mandela Bay
Location:
6 Ring Road, Greenacres, Port Elizabeth, Eastern Cape
View
2023 BMW 3 Series 330i M Sport
Price:
R 839,000.00
Mileage:
16,309 km
Transmission:
Automatic
Dealer:
BMW Centurion
Location:
2023 Lenchen Ave South, Centurion, Gauteng
View
2024 BMW 320i M Sport A/T (G20)
Price:
R 829,900.00
Mileage:
19,102 km
Transmission:
Automatic
Dealer:
BMW Vereeniging
Location:
Cnr General Smuts &, Old Johannesburg Rd, Duncanville, Vereeniging, Gauteng
View
2024 BMW 320i M Sport A/T (G20)
Price:
R 829,900.00
Mileage:
19,702 km
Transmission:
Automatic
Dealer:
BMW Vereeniging
Location:
Cnr General Smuts &, Old Johannesburg Rd, Duncanville, Vereeniging, Gauteng
View
2024 BMW 320i M Sport A/T (G20)
Price:
R 829,500.00
Mileage:
10,512 km
Transmission:
Automatic
Dealer:
BMW George
Location:
3 Glaze Street, George, Western Cape
View
2024 BMW 320i M Sport A/T (G20)
Price:
R 829,500.00
Mileage:
8,821 km
Transmission:
Automatic
Dealer:
BMW George
Location:
3 Glaze Street, George, Western Cape
View
2021 BMW 3 Series M340i xDrive
Price:
R 829,000.00
Mileage:
52,000 km
Transmission:
Automatic
Dealer:
BMW Sandton
Location:
126 Rivonia Road, Cnr Daisy Laico Isle, Sandton, Gauteng
View
2021 BMW 3 Series M340I XDRIVE A/T (G20)
Price:
R 828,999.00
Mileage:
50,809 km
Transmission:
Automatic
Dealer:
BMW Kempton Park
Location:
Cnr Brabazon & Isando Road, Kempton Park, Gauteng
View
2024 BMW 320i M Sport A/T (G20)
Price:
R 819,900.00
Mileage:
14,547 km
Transmission:
Automatic
Dealer:
BMW Vereeniging
Location:
Cnr General Smuts &, Old Johannesburg Rd, Duncanville, Vereeniging, Gauteng
View
2023 BMW 3 Series 320d M Sport
Price:
R 819,000.00
Mileage:
16,000 km
Transmission:
Automatic
Dealer:
BMW Sandton
Location:
126 Rivonia Road, Cnr Daisy Laico Isle, Sandton, Gauteng
View
2021 BMW 3 Series M340I XDRIVE A/T (G20)
Price:
R 819,000.00
Mileage:
53,104 km
Transmission:
Automatic
Dealer:
BMW Kempton Park
Location:
Cnr Brabazon & Isando Road, Kempton Park, Gauteng
View
2020 BMW 3 Series M340i xDrive
Price:
R 799,995.00
Mileage:
47,000 km
Transmission:
Automatic
Dealer:
Ayob Motors
Location:
70 Melville Rd, Illovo, Sandton, Gauteng
View
2021 BMW 3 Series M340i xDrive Auto (G20)
Price:
R 799,990.00
Mileage:
87,500 km
Transmission:
Automatic
Dealer:
CMH Nissan Midrand
Location:
451 New Road, Midrand, Gauteng
View
2023 BMW 3 Series 320i M Sport
Price:
R 799,900.00
Mileage:
16,000 km
Transmission:
Automatic
Dealer:
BMW Century City
Location:
1 Century Way, Century City, Cape Town, Western Cape
View
2024 BMW 320i M Sport A/T (G20)
Price:
R 799,900.00
Mileage:
19,230 km
Transmission:
Automatic
Dealer:
BMW Vereeniging
Location:
Cnr General Smuts &, Old Johannesburg Rd, Duncanville, Vereeniging, Gauteng
View
2023 BMW 320D M Sport A/T (G20) LCI
Price:
R 799,500.00
Mileage:
6,845 km
Transmission:
Automatic
Dealer:
BMW George
Location:
3 Glaze Street, George, Western Cape
View
2023 BMW 3 Series 320d M Sport
Price:
R 799,000.00
Mileage:
19,000 km
Transmission:
Automatic
Dealer:
BMW Centurion
Location:
2023 Lenchen Ave South, Centurion, Gauteng
View
2023 BMW 3 Series 320d M Sport
Price:
R 788,999.00
Mileage:
18,600 km
Transmission:
Automatic
Dealer:
BMW West Rand
Location:
Cnr Hendrik Potgieter & Falls Road, Roodepoort, Gauteng
View
2023 BMW 3 Series 320i M Sport
Price:
R 771,142.00
Mileage:
30,200 km
Transmission:
Automatic
Dealer:
BMW Klerksdorp
Location:
60 Margaretha Prinsloo Street, Klerksdorp, North West
View
2023 BMW 3 Series 320i M Sport
Price:
R 769,950.00
Mileage:
15,700 km
Transmission:
Automatic
Dealer:
BMW Fountains Circle
Location:
84 Harmony Street, Muckleneuk, Pretoria, Gauteng
View
2023 BMW 3 Series 320i M Sport
Price:
R 769,900.00
Mileage:
18,000 km
Transmission:
Automatic
Dealer:
BMW Nelson Mandela Bay
Location:
6 Ring Road, Greenacres, Port Elizabeth, Eastern Cape
View
2023 BMW 3 Series 320i M Sport
Price:
R 769,900.00
Mileage:
21,460 km
Transmission:
Automatic
Dealer:
BMW Rustenburg
Location:
Cnr 4th Avenue & R24, Rustenburg, North West
View
2023 BMW 3 Series 320i
Price:
R 760,000.00
Mileage:
26,000 km
Transmission:
Automatic
Dealer:
BMW Klerksdorp
Location:
60 Margaretha Prinsloo Street, Klerksdorp, North West
View
2021 BMW 3 Series 330IS EDITION
Price:
R 759,000.00
Mileage:
39,351 km
Transmission:
Automatic
Dealer:
BMW Fourways
Location:
Cnr Witkoppen & Cedar Road, Fourways, Gauteng
View
2019 BMW 3-SERIES M340i xDRIVE A/T
Price:
R 739,900.00
Mileage:
48,337 km
Transmission:
Automatic
Dealer:
Bidvest McCarthy VW Westgate
Location:
120 Ontdekkers Road, Horison View, Roodepoort, Gauteng
View
2022 BMW 3 Series 320D M Mzansi Edition Auto (G20)
Price:
R 739,900.00
Mileage:
41,475 km
Transmission:
Automatic
Dealer:
CMH Kempster Ford Umhlanga
Location:
115 Flanders Drive Mount Edgecombe, Durban, KwaZulu-Natal
View
2022 BMW 3 SERIES 320D MZANSI EDITION
Price:
R 739,900.00
Mileage:
39,000 km
Transmission:
Manual
Dealer:
BMW Constantia
Location:
215 Main Road, Claremont, Cape Town, Western Cape
View
2022 BMW 3 Series 320d M Sport
Price:
R 739,000.00
Mileage:
27,000 km
Transmission:
Automatic
Dealer:
BMW Sandton
Location:
126 Rivonia Road, Cnr Daisy Laico Isle, Sandton, Gauteng
View
2022 BMW 3 Series 320i M Sport
Price:
R 739,000.00
Mileage:
27,000 km
Transmission:
Automatic
Dealer:
BMW East Rand
Location:
126 North Rand Road, Bartlett AH, Boksburg, Gauteng
View
2022 BMW 3 Series 330i M Sport
Price:
R 729,995.00
Mileage:
55,800 km
Transmission:
Automatic
Dealer:
The Mother City Car Company
Location:
5 Copperfield Road, Salt River, Cape Town, Western Cape
View
2022 BMW 3 Series 330i Mzansi Edition Auto
Price:
R 729,995.00
Mileage:
20,000 km
Transmission:
Automatic
Dealer:
Autoworld Goodwood
Location:
Cnr of Marais & Voortrekker Road, Goodwood, Cape Town, Western Cape
View
2021 BMW 3 SERIES 320D MZANSI EDITION
Price:
R 729,900.00
Mileage:
22,500 km
Transmission:
Automatic
Dealer:
BMW Century City
Location:
1 Century Way, Century City, Cape Town, Western Cape
View
2022 BMW 3 Series 320i M Sport
Price:
R 729,900.00
Mileage:
51,000 km
Transmission:
Automatic
Dealer:
Auto Link Ermelo
Location:
1 Kerk Street, Ermelo, Mpumalanga
View
2023 BMW 3 Series 320i M Sport
Price:
R 729,000.00
Mileage:
38,813 km
Transmission:
Automatic
Dealer:
BMW West Rand
Location:
Cnr Hendrik Potgieter & Falls Road, Roodepoort, Gauteng
View
2020 BMW 3 SERIES (G20) 330IS EDITION M SPORT A/T
Price:
R 719,995.00
Mileage:
45,000 km
Transmission:
Automatic
Dealer:
Demo Cars Centurion
Location:
84 Lyttelton Road, Centurion, Gauteng
View
1
2
3
…
8
Next